Dacia has announced the closure of their Sandriders Rally-Raid program after the current season ends, with Abu Dhabi as their final event, and they won’t participate in Dakar 2027. Despite their success at the Dakar Rally on their second attempt, Dacia is now focused on winning the 2026 FIA W2RC title in the upcoming championship rounds, starting in Portugal in mid-March. The team will select three drivers for each event from their pool of top drivers, including Nasser Al-Attiyah, Sebastien Loeb, Lucas Moraes – the reigning 2025 Rally-Raid world champion with Toyota, and Cristina Gutierrez.
